Sure! Let's break down the relationship between cups and tablespoons step by step using the data given in the table.
Here’s the table once more for reference:
```
Cups | Tablespoons
-----------------------
4 | 64
5 | 80
6 | 96
7 | 112
```
To find the relationship, we will compare the values of cups and tablespoons for each row.
1. Determine the ratio for each pair:
- For 4 cups and 64 tablespoons:
[tex]\[
\frac{64 \text{ tablespoons}}{4 \text{ cups}} = 16 \text{ tablespoons per cup}
\][/tex]
- For 5 cups and 80 tablespoons:
[tex]\[
\frac{80 \text{ tablespoons}}{5 \text{ cups}} = 16 \text{ tablespoons per cup}
\][/tex]
- For 6 cups and 96 tablespoons:
[tex]\[
\frac{96 \text{ tablespoons}}{6 \text{ cups}} = 16 \text{ tablespoons per cup}
\][/tex]
- For 7 cups and 112 tablespoons:
[tex]\[
\frac{112 \text{ tablespoons}}{7 \text{ cups}} = 16 \text{ tablespoons per cup}
\][/tex]
2. Notice the consistent ratio:
- From the calculations above, you can see that for every cup, there are consistently 16 tablespoons. This consistent ratio indicates that 1 cup is equal to 16 tablespoons.
3. Interpreting cups in terms of tablespoons:
- Since 1 cup corresponds to 16 tablespoons, we can conclude that the number of cups is [tex]\(\frac{1}{16}\)[/tex] of the number of tablespoons. This is because the reciprocal of 16 is [tex]\(\frac{1}{16}\)[/tex].
So, we have confirmed that the relationship between cups and tablespoons is:
The number of cups is [tex]\(\frac{1}{16}\)[/tex] of the number of tablespoons.
This aligns with the given options, and we can confidently select the correct answer:
The number of cups is [tex]\(\frac{1}{16}\)[/tex] of the number of tablespoons.
